Identification of Novel Gene Variants in Turkish Families with Non-Syndromic Congenital Cataracts Using Whole-Exome Sequencing

2021-12-02

Abstract excerpt

<title>Abstract</title> <p><bold>Purpose </bold>The present study aimed to identify the molecular etiology of non-syndromic congenital cataract (CC) using whole-exome sequencing (WES) analysis. <bold>Methods </bold>In the present study, ophthalmologic results and pedigree analysis of the families of 12 patients with non-syndromic CC were evaluated. WES analysis was conducted after DNA was isolated from peripheral...
